673163a2be2a73eef948ebe79b207cfbb95173c5a14941fef4a2ca26513c8052

1153541 (535202 blocks ago)

⏴ Block 1153540 (7fc79c96...903) | Block 1153542 ⏵ | Latest block ⏭

Metadata

9/23/22, 7:24 PM UTC (743d 8:05:47 ago) 19.2 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details